First of all if you want to use uTorrent I suggest using version 2.2.1. Many private trackers block any version newer than this due to malicious code added to uTorrent.

I'm using Tixati and I'm pretty pleased with it. My favourite function is that you can right click on video file, Priority -> Sequential -> On and you can watch while downloading. Very Happy For some files (eg. mkv) you will have to enable "Front and Back First" too.

If you want some cross-platform, open source project you should try Deluge or Transmission.

I also found that more "recent" versions of uTorrent seem to have difficulties with creating .torrent files of bigger folders/files; I end up with an error along the lines of "ran out of memory". Didn't really jot down the exact wording because in the end I didn't care much. Tried doing some possible fixes found through Google and the uTorrent-forums, but no luck. Later found out that something in the code of uTorrent is messed up, which could be an explanation for the error I got.

Switching to qBittorrent now.

For the most part I use Free Download Manager (FDM) as it supports torrents as well as regular (direct) downloads. If you want/need a dedicated torrent program then I would suggest qBittorrent or Tixati.

I would also suggest a VPN like Windscribe to prevent your ISP from seeing what you download.
